DIMENSION-HOW TO RECTIFY MOVING DIMENSIONS AFTER UPDATE
Try using Insert Point or Delete Point to modify existing automatic dimension chains as much as possible instead of creating new chains.
Deleted automatic dimensions should not come back on update unless there is somethign new to dimension (e.g. new holes rather than moved holes).
When moving existing labels and dims use the grips. Normally AS will remember the new positions.
When adding dimensions, or inserting points on existing dimensions, only use the osnap "Preferred for Manual Dimensions" and no other snap.
Any dimesnion point to any other snap point WILL disappear on update.
You will get a warning on the command line when you use any other snap and a red circle around the suspect point.
DIMENSIONS –HOW TO RECTIFY MOVING DIMENSIONS AFTER UPDATE
-
Open the ASMT Advance Steel Management Tools
-
Go to Settings>Defaults
-
Select Use filter and type Update in the filter field
-
Select Drawing –Dimensioning and highlight General
-
Select Don’t erase any manual dimension point
-
Select the icon to the top far right “Load settings in Advance”
Open the Objects snaps and disable all your object snaps, keeping only, Endpoint midpoint and node.
Clear all the object snaps on the 3D object snap panel.
Select "Preffered for Manual Dimensions" on the Steel Osnap tab.
You can insert or remove dimension points to or from a chain of dimensions using the Insert point tool on the Labels & Dimensions tab on the Parametric Dimensions panel.
Save and close the drawing then repeat Updates and the dimensions should stick.
